Oddsock Song Requester long CGI parameter could crash Winamp
| oddsock-song-requester-dos (9585) |
Description:
Oddsock Song Requester could allow a remote attacker to cause a denial of service against Winamp. By passing an overly long parameter to any of the Song Requester CGI scripts, a remote attacker could overflow a buffer and cause Winamp to crash.
Platforms Affected:
- oddsock.org, Oddsock Song Requester 2.1
Remedy:
No remedy available as of November 22, 2008.
Consequences:
Denial of Service

- BID-5248: Oddsock Song Requester WinAmp Plugin Denial Of Service Vulnerability
- CVE-2002-1028: Multiple buffer overflows in the CGI programs for Oddsock Song Requester WinAmp plugin 2.1 allow remote attackers to cause a denial of service (crash) via long arguments.
Reported:
Jul 16, 2002
